An earthquake with a preliminary magnitude of 4.5 shook the Bay Area on Tuesday afternoon shortly before 3:30 p.m.
A USGS map shows the source of an earthquake that was centered near the town of Tres Pinos in San Benito County, on Tuesday afternoon, April 4, 2023. According to the U.S. Geological Survey, the quake was centered near the town of Tres Pinos in San Benito County, about 7 miles south of Hollister.
